3. A concrete framework is used to support a 125 mm reinforced concrete slab that carries a uniform live load of 12 kN/m2. The concrete density is 24kN/m3. The size of beam is 200 mm x 350 mm.There is a 125 mm thick brickwall on beam AD and CD. The walls are 3 m in height. Show the calculation of the design load of Column D in Figure 1.
